Thousands of devotees flock to experience Soorasamharam at Maruthamalai Subramanya Swamy Temple in Coimbatore

Thousands of devotees from districts other than Coimbatore had come to see the Soorasamharam ceremony held at the Maruthamalai Subramanya Swamy temple.


Coimbatore: Soorasamharam was celebrated at the Maruthamalai Subramanya Swamy Temple in Coimbatore yesterday. Soorasamharam, the main event of the Kanda Sashti festival, is the slaying of Soorasam.



A large number of devotees have been visiting the Maruthamalai temple since this morning. Apart from Coimbatore district, thousands of devotees from other districts had come to have darshan of Maruthamalai Subramanya Swamy.

During the Soorasamhara event, devotees chanted "Arogara... Arogara..." with devotional fervour to the point of bringing the roof down.



Early this morning, the temple was opened with Gau puja and special abishekham was performed to Lord Muruga with 16 types of perfumes including sandalwood, paneer and honey. This was followed by maha deeparadhana with special royal decorations.

Lord Subramanya appeared before the devotees in the front mandap in a goat-clad vehicle, veerabahu in a horse-drawn vehicle, in a golden armour and in a golden peacock vehicle.

In order to control the vehicular traffic, two-wheelers and four-wheelers are not allowed on top of the hill temple yesterday. Arrangements were made to park the vehicles at the base.



Therefore, all the devotees going to the temple used to travel in mini buses arranged by the temple administration. Three private buses were also operated additionally in view of the crowd.

However, the devotees who had to go to the temple had to stand in long queues and wait for the bus as a bus could carry only 39 people.

Similarly, those who could not stand in the queue could be seen walking through the stairs to the temple.

Barricades have been erected for the devotees visiting the hill temple to have darshan of the deity divided into two sections, the common way and the special darshan.

It was a one-way road to climb the stairs and descend through the Rajagopuram. Moreover, there was a water tank along the way with special facilities such as fire department, ambulance and medical camp.

Arrangements for the ceremony were made by the temple administration and Vadavalli police.
